59. Scenario Planning

Concept

“Scenario Planning” is not what one thinks of immediately, the best case, most likely case, and worst case scenarios. Scenario Planning is not that. Rather it’s a process developed at the Royal Dutch Shell (RDS) strategic planning department when RDS was near the bottom of the seven sisters in the oil industry. Arie deGeus, Pierre Wack, Peter Schwartz, Les Grayson, and others developed this process to deal with the uncertainty of long-range strategic planning.
